A SMALL BAMBOO-VENEERED 'DOUBLE LOZENGE' BOX AND COVER
18TH CENTURY
The box and cover are shaped as two conjoined rhombuses, and carved and veneered in low relief on the top with archaistic scrolls flanking a wan symbol, and on the sides with abstract kui dragon scrolls.
4 in. (10.1 cm.) long
Provenance
Harry Nail, Paolo Alto, California, 1960.
John Yeon (1910-1994) Collection, Portland, Oregon.

Descriptif du lot

A similar bamboo-veneered ‘double-lozenge’ box and cover in The Feng Wen Tang Collection Of Bamboo Carvings and Furniture was sold at Christie’s Hong Kong, 3 June 2015, lot 2853.
